About This Home
Welcome to this large studio apartment available for immediate occupancy. Just a short walk to Riverside park, you can enjoy all the charm of living in the Stockade or relaxing by the park with views of the Mohawk River. This apartment features a modern style kitchen with plenty of cabinets. Open floor plan with ample space for a dining area, office area, living area and bedroom. 2 large closets for storage. Full bath with ceramic tile floors and tub. Shared laundry on site. Pet friendly, conditions apply. Tenant's responsible for heat, electric, cable and internet. Landlord responsible for city water, sewer, trash removal, lawn care and snow removal. Street parking only.

Seward Place is an urban neighborhood adjacent to Downtown Schenectady. Proximity to this buzzing downtown district provides residents with easy access to local restaurants, bars, breweries, and shops. Local attractions include Proctors Theatre, Bow Tie Cinemas, and Schenectady City Hall. Union College sits nearby, making Seward Place a great neighborhood for students, faculty, and staff. Because of its central location in the heart of the city, there’s a wide variety of housing. Apartments, houses, condos, and townhomes in the area range from affordable to luxury, so there’s something for everyone. Seward Place sits just a few miles off Mohawk River, where you’ll find riverside parks and jogging and biking trails.
